SBIE assets under management is 134.52 K EUR. It's risen 6.84% over the last month.
SBIE fund flows account for 0.00 EUR (1 year). Many traders use this metric to get insight into investors' sentiment and evaluate whether it's time to buy or sell the fund.
No, SBIE doesn't pay dividends to its holders.
SBIE shares are issued by Mirae Asset Global Investments Co., Ltd. under the brand Leverage Shares. The ETF was launched on Jun 16, 2021, and its management style is Passive.
SBIE expense ratio is 1.75% meaning you'd have to pay 1.75% of your investment to help manage the fund.
SBIE follows the iSTOXX Inverse Leveraged -1x BIDU Index - Benchmark TR Net. ETFs usually track some benchmark seeking to replicate its performance and guide asset selection and objectives.
SBIE invests in cash.
SBIE price has risen by 5.83% over the last month, and its yearly performance shows a −7.86% decrease. See more dynamics on SBIE price chart.
NAV returns, another gauge of an ETF dynamics, showed a −0.40% decrease in three-month performance and has decreased by −4.62% in a year.
